6. Remains of food from the refrigerator.

Everyone is familiar with the situation when, after the reception of guests, a few almost untouched dishes are discovered, for the preparation of which a lot of time, effort and expensive products were spent. I do not want labor and food to disappear for nothing, and it all goes to the refrigerator, in the hope that tomorrow it will be possible to warm up the ready meals for lunch in a narrow home circle. But the next day everyone is having lunch at work and at school, and the refrigerator continues to store food leftovers, and so for several days in a row. Then you finally remember your stocks, and here's the first thing you should know about - perishables can not be stored in the refrigerator for more than three days. This is especially true of products of animal origin: they can rapidly develop listeria - a bacterium that perfectly tolerates low temperatures around 0 ° and can be the causative agent of such a dangerous disease as meningitis. It can also cause miscarriage, and in particularly severe cases, lead to death. Therefore, if you are not sure whether you can use the leftover food in the next three days, it is better to immediately put the food in the freezer. If you missed this moment and the dishes are stored for more than three days, discard them without regret, do not risk once again your health and the health of your loved ones.

8. An old container for contact lenses can cause as much harm as long used mascara.

The container should be periodically cleaned, thoroughly dried afterwards, and a fresh solution is used daily. And once every three months the container still needs to be changed, because, despite cleaning, during this time a critical mass of microorganisms accumulates in it, which, if not removed, can lead to various eye infections.

11. Old lip gloss.

It accumulates a large number of bacteria that readily reproduce in the liquid medium of a closed tube. This increases the risk of infection when a shine hits a small wound. Therefore, most lip glosses are marked, inside the jar they write, as a rule, 3M, 6M or 12M, which means that this product can be stored, respectively, 3, 6 or 12 months from the moment of opening. Do not endanger your lips, change lip gloss no more than six months after the start of use.

14. Sponge for washing dishes.

Throughout its short life, it encounters a huge number of different microorganisms that you do not even suspect, so it is extremely important to change it 2-3 times a week. And in general, as experts advise, it is best to use a special napkin for dishes - it is thinner than a sponge, and, accordingly, in between the sinks dries out much faster without accumulating bacteria that like a moist environment. However, it should also be changed every few days.
